I think the arrow key problem will be fixed in 4.0pre5. After I release
pre5, can you test it out and tell me if it still doesn't work?

On Tue, 2002-01-15 at 06:46, Chris Petersen wrote:
> hey, that's cool..
> 
> > I tried it under linux with both Java 1.4b3 and 1.3 (both from Sun) and
> > it worked fine. What JDK are you using?
> 
> thought I was using 1.4b3 at work (NT) and I know I am at home (linux)...
> 
> ok, just tested from work...  arrow keys in the file browser work as
> follows:
> 
> up/down:  nothing
> shift + up/down:  moves selection around *
> right:  expands folder
> left:  "up" one level from the root displayed folder
> 
> * the first time you press the arrow after hitting shift, the selection
> skips over a somewhat-random-seeming number of adjacent objects.
> 
> a little counter-intuitive on that last point - shouldn't left close
> expanded folders before it goes up a level?
